我正在考虑尝试让MySQL与我的ASP.NETCore应用程序一起工作,因此我将"MySql.Data":"6.9.8"添加到我的project.json依赖项中。这样做并运行dotnetrestore我得到PackageMySql.Data6.9.8isnotcompatiblewithnetcoreapp1.0我认为这意味着MySQLADO提供程序不适用于.NETCore,对吗?(哦,我什至没有在这里谈论EntityFramework)有什么办法解决这个问题吗? 最佳答案 尝试在project.json中添加“net46”"fr
我制作了.netcore2.0网络应用程序。我使用NUGET添加了EntityFramework6.2.0,然后出现此错误Package'EntityFramework6.2.0'wasrestoredusing'.NETFramework,Version=v4.6.1'insteadoftheprojecttargetframework'.NETCoreApp,Version=v2.0'.Thispackagemaynotbefullycompatiblewithyourproject.我该如何解决这个问题? 最佳答案 问题是您的
我制作了.netcore2.0网络应用程序。我使用NUGET添加了EntityFramework6.2.0,然后出现此错误Package'EntityFramework6.2.0'wasrestoredusing'.NETFramework,Version=v4.6.1'insteadoftheprojecttargetframework'.NETCoreApp,Version=v2.0'.Thispackagemaynotbefullycompatiblewithyourproject.我该如何解决这个问题? 最佳答案 问题是您的
当我尝试将我的应用程序从2.0升级到.NETCore2.1后发布到Web服务器时,我收到以下消息:“此版本的Microsoft.AspNetCore.All仅与netcoreapp2.1目标框架兼容。请以netcoreapp2.1为目标或选择与netcoreapp2.0兼容的Microsoft.AspNetCore版本。”它在我的开发机器上运行良好。这是我的项目文件:netcoreapp2.1Always我看过this,但这似乎不是问题所在。我还尝试了CodeGeneration.Tools的预发布2.1版本,但我无法安装它。编辑:我确实在服务器上安装了dotnet2.1。这是我在服务
当我尝试将我的应用程序从2.0升级到.NETCore2.1后发布到Web服务器时,我收到以下消息:“此版本的Microsoft.AspNetCore.All仅与netcoreapp2.1目标框架兼容。请以netcoreapp2.1为目标或选择与netcoreapp2.0兼容的Microsoft.AspNetCore版本。”它在我的开发机器上运行良好。这是我的项目文件:netcoreapp2.1Always我看过this,但这似乎不是问题所在。我还尝试了CodeGeneration.Tools的预发布2.1版本,但我无法安装它。编辑:我确实在服务器上安装了dotnet2.1。这是我在服务
我注意到NuGet最近添加了对几个与.NETCore相关的新TFM的支持,包括:网络标准(1.0-1.5)netstandardapp(1.5)netcoreapp(1.0)据我所知,netstandard是可移植配置文件的.NETCore等价物;它允许你使用一个名字来定位多个平台,而不是明确地拼出你支持的每个平台,例如portable-net45+netcore45+wp81.同时,根据thisdocumentnetstandardapp更像是.NETCore中的控制台应用程序;它代表任何.NETCore运行时(例如CoreCLR、CoreRT)。那么,netcoreapp究竟应该是